The Art of Tapas

No exploration of Spanish cuisine is complete without diving into the world of tapas. Tapas are small, savory dishes, often served as appetizers or snacks, and they embody the social and convivial spirit of Spanish dining. Sharing tapas with friends and family is an essential part of the Spanish experience. In Elizabeth, you can find restaurants specializing in a wide variety of tapas, from the classic patatas bravas (fried potatoes with spicy sauce) and gambas al ajillo (garlic shrimp) to more regional specialties. Tortilla española, a thick potato and onion omelet, is another must-try, representing a simple yet satisfying staple of Spanish cuisine. Paella and Rice Dish Extravaganza

Paella, arguably the most famous Spanish dish, is a rice dish cooked in a large, shallow pan, and it’s a true celebration of flavors and textures. The star of paella is the socarrat, the slightly crispy and caramelized rice at the bottom of the pan. Elizabeth offers a diverse selection of paellas, from the classic seafood paella, brimming with mussels, clams, and shrimp, to chicken and rabbit paella, a more rustic and hearty option. Vegetarian paella, packed with seasonal vegetables, is also readily available for those seeking a meat-free alternative. Seafood Delights from the Spanish Coast

Spain’s extensive coastline has a significant impact on its cuisine, with seafood playing a prominent role in many traditional dishes. In Elizabeth, you can savor the flavors of the Spanish coast, with restaurants serving fresh and expertly prepared seafood. Pulpo a la gallega (Galician-style octopus), tender octopus seasoned with paprika and olive oil, is a popular choice, as is zarzuela, a hearty seafood stew brimming with fish, shellfish, and vegetables. Grilled sardines, simply seasoned with salt and olive oil, offer a taste of the Mediterranean, while fried calamari, served with a squeeze of lemon, is a classic appetizer that never disappoints.

Hearty Meat Dishes

While seafood is a staple of Spanish cuisine, meat dishes also hold a special place in the culinary landscape. Roast pork, slow-cooked lamb, and chorizo (Spanish sausage) are popular choices, offering hearty and flavorful options for meat lovers. Fabada asturiana, a rich bean stew with pork and chorizo, is a comforting and satisfying dish, perfect for a chilly evening.
